lib: Add a function to convert a string to a hex value
Add an xtoa() function, similar to itoa() but for hex instead. Signed-off-by: Simon Glass <sjg@chromium.org> Reviewed-by: Artem Lapkin <email2tema@gmail.com> Tested-by: Artem Lapkin <email2tema@gmail.com>
